Is it OK to bring gift to the local children? What gifts can we take for the local children? What would you recommend?

Undoubtedly, it’s a nice gesture on your part to bring gift for the local children. And it does make a difference most of the time to the kids. The nature and the range of gift firmly depend on the guest’s discretion. We generally recommend to bring a gift of colored pens/pencils etc and given to a local schoolteacher is appropriate. Even better is a gift such as an oral hygiene kit (toothbrush, toothpaste, floss and mouthwash) or donate some warm clothing/shoes when you leave
